We have robbed ourselves of the friction necessary to generate new ideas. We are so busy consuming the output of others that we have stopped generating our own.

Boredom v2 is designed to bypass commitment. Algorithms serve us bite-sized, highly stimulating chunks of content designed to hook us in milliseconds. Because the friction is zero, the reward feels hollow. We are snacking on junk information all day, leaving us mentally bloated but spiritually starving.
